Software ease of Use article share second article-Mobile usability: A classic experiment

How long do you think it will take to find a local TV program for a certain time on your phone? 20 seconds? 50 seconds? 2 minutes?This usability experiment, which first appeared in the 2000,In the 2000, when a smartphone appeared abroad, the test contained two content: 1, use the mobile phone to view the day's weather forecast, 2, use the mobile phone to check the local TV program for a certain period of time. Research and analysis on usability and user experience of web site

Web usability is about how much time it can save users. The higher the usability of the site, the higher the user experience, and the more time the user will stay on the site. When an inexperienced user accesses an internal page through a deep link to your site, they spend an average of 60 seconds there for the first time, while experienced users spend 45 seconds on their first visit to an internal page. Ajax Basics Tutorial (1)-ajax Introduction 1.4 Usability issues

All of the above are the expectations of the user, and in addition, usability cannot be mentioned. The AJAX approach is quite new, and there is not much mature best practice. However, the standard web design principles are still applicable. Over time, as more and more people start experimenting with this approach, they will find out what limitations might exist and establish appropriate guidelines. Design Theory: 10 Guidelines for usability design

These are ten general principles for the user interface design. They are called "heuristics" because They are more in the "the" of the rules of thumb than specific to usability. Visibility of system State of Visibility of systems status-- the system should always keep users informed about what is going on, through appropriate feedback within reasonable Time.
